The genesis of the United States Army Corps of Engineers traces back to June 16, 1775, when the Continental Congress established a corps of engineers to support the nascent American Revolution. This foundational act laid the groundwork for an organization that would evolve from battlefield fortifications to monumental infrastructure projects. Early leaders like George Washington recognized the critical need for skilled engineers in both military campaigns and the development of a new nation. Throughout the 19th century, the Corps has been instrumental in westward expansion, mapping territories, and constructing vital infrastructure like canals and roads. The Louisiana Purchase in 1803, for instance, saw Corps officers like Meriwether Lewis and William Clark lead expeditions to explore and chart vast new territories. The Civil War further solidified its military engineering role, while post-war Reconstruction efforts saw the Corps take on significant civil works responsibilities, laying the foundation for its dual mission that persists to this day.

⚙️ How It Works

The USACE operates through a complex, decentralized structure, divided into major commands and districts that manage specific geographic regions or functional areas. Its three core mission areas are: the Engineer Regiment, focused on military operations and combat support; military construction, overseeing the building and maintenance of Army facilities worldwide; and civil works, its most visible public face, managing water resources and infrastructure. The Engineer Regiment, commanded by the Chief of Engineers, comprises active duty soldiers and reserve components trained in everything from mobility and counter-mobility operations to bridging and obstacle breaching. The civilian workforce handles the bulk of design, project management, and environmental assessments for civil works projects, often collaborating with state and local governments. This hybrid model allows the Corps to deploy military engineering capabilities rapidly while leveraging civilian expertise for long-term infrastructure development and maintenance.

👥 Key People & Organizations

The Chief of Engineers and Commanding General of the USACE is a lieutenant general, overseeing the entire organization. Historically, figures like George Washington Goethals, who oversaw the construction of the Panama Canal, and John Stewart McHugh (as Secretary of the Army during significant infrastructure pushes) have been pivotal. The USACE falls under the United States Department of the Army, which in turn falls under the United States Department of Defense. Key subordinate organizations include the Army Geospatial Center, the Engineer Research and Development Center (ERDC), and numerous regional divisions like the Mississippi Valley Division and the North Atlantic Division, each overseeing multiple districts responsible for specific geographic areas and project types.

🤔 Controversies & Debates

The USACE is no stranger to controversy, particularly concerning the environmental impact of its large-scale water projects. Critics often point to the ecological disruption caused by dams, the alteration of natural river flows, and the impact on fish populations and aquatic ecosystems. Debates also frequently arise over project costs, timelines, and the allocation of resources, especially when projects face delays or budget overruns, as seen in some aspects of the Mississippi River levee system upgrades. Furthermore, the Corps' role in managing water rights and inter-state water disputes can be contentious. The balance between economic development, flood control, and environmental preservation remains a persistent challenge, leading to ongoing public and scientific debate about the long-term sustainability of some of its most ambitious undertakings.
